Plane Crash List

Cessna 152 N757PW

13 February 1991 · Logan, Utah, United States · No injuries

Summary

On 13 February 1991 at about 22:00 local time, a Cessna 152 registered N757PW, operated by Logan Air Service, was involved in an accident near Logan, Utah, United States. One person was on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. The NTSB has published a probable cause for this accident; it is quoted in full below.

Probable cause

THE PILOT DID NOT MAINTAIN DIRECTIONAL CONTROL OF THE AIRPLANE DURING THE LANDING ROLL.

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record. This site does not paraphrase or interpret it.

Read the full NTSB narrative

DURING A SECOND SOLO FLIGHT, THE STUDENT PILOT REPORTED THAT THE FIRST LANDING WAS MADE A LITTLE FLAT. THE NOSE WHEEL BEGAN TO SHIMMY AND ALL POWER WAS REDUCED AS THE AIRPLANE BEGAN TO VEER TO THE LEFT. THE STUDENT CORRECTED WITH RIGHT RUDDER, HOWEVER, THE AIRPLANE CONTINUED TO TRAVEL OFF THE RUNWAY AND COLLIDED WITH A SNOWBANK.
